## Further Reading

Before touching the auth module, read up on the session-token refresh bug that hit Marrowgate last quarter. Tokens refreshed mid-request could race with the revocation check, leaving users silently logged out. The fix added a grace window, but several edge cases remain flagged in code comments. The complete incident writeup and remaining caveats are documented on the internal page below.

dashboard of fawif-yafog = https://confluence.qorvellabs.internal/projects/display/display/709d61e0

## Onboarding: Covering the Front Desk

Welcome to facilities at Dunmere Point! You'll sometimes cover reception when Iria is at lunch, so here's the gist: visitors sign the tablet, get a lanyard, and wait on the green sofas until their host collects them. Don't buzz anyone through on charm alone — hosts come down, no exceptions. Deliveries go to the cage by the loading door. If the inner lobby door won't read your badge, punch in the relief code below.

badge for kagap-fahog: bdg-GD-4

Hi Dara,

Since you're joining the rotation this week, a heads-up: we're replacing Grindstone, our homegrown job queue, with Relayline. The review branch is open and I'd like your eyes on the retry semantics in particular — Grindstone silently dropped jobs after three failures, and Relayline doesn't, so downstream consumers may see duplicates. Cutover is staged per-tenant, so on-call impact should be minimal, but alerts may look unfamiliar. The migration plan, rollback steps, and tenant schedule are documented here.

wiki page, tajef-kadup: https://sentry.paliqgrid.local/settings/merge_requests/job/browse/view/projects/projects/950c02057f35fcefa1b8dd31